Capt. Erin Roush, the EOD officer in charge with Headquarters and Headquarters Squadron and a Denver native, controls the Mk 3 Mod. 0, a robot used to disable or relocate explosives during a robotics tournament at Bernardo Heights High School in San Diego, March 20. The Marines, based out of Marine Corps Air Station Miramar, Calif., presented three machines to students ranging from kindergarten to high schoolers taking part in the robotics program.
